    Erythromycin belongs to the macrolide group of antibiotics. It acts by inhibition of protein synthesis by binding 50 S ribosomal subunits of susceptible organisms. Antibiotics description:

Today’s environmental conditions are bad that is why our immune system becomes weaker that makes it possible for various pathogenic bacterium to provoke a great number of diseases. Microbes cause such diseases as pneumonia, bronchitis, quinsy, otitus, pyelonephritis, cystitis and others. Even the duodenal and stomach ulcer is the result of vital functions of definite bacterium. That is why physicians frequently include antibiotics in the therapy.

The antimicrobial effect of antibiotics is achieved by the synthesis of cellular wall’s substance of microorganism (especially in the time of the bacteria’s growth). The synthesis is deeply depressed under the influence of the drug’s substances. One of the main reasons of microbes’ death is a discord in its mass growth and the insufficiency of biosynthesis of its cellular wall. The microbial cellular wall loses its protective quality. That is why the microbe becomes extremely sensible to unfavorable influences of environment. In the end, the microbial cell comes apart into tiny pieces and dies.
